Output 50c8264333f9ff18eb0ba10a1bca76f7dc6ee113aaf04b11491df7ffaeda1042:1

value
32397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44600687579f7c11231693b4a533d426555b57c1 OP_EQUALVERIFY OP_CHECKSIG
address
17EXz1mwr8Si1B3nHD9fmTwzaYGX34FE3K
transaction
50c8264333f9ff18eb0ba10a1bca76f7dc6ee113aaf04b11491df7ffaeda1042
spent
false